# Log sampling for the Wrennet notification service
# This service emits roughly 40k log lines per minute at peak, so we
# sample INFO at 5% and keep WARN/ERROR at 100%. If support needs full
# traces for an incident, flip sample_rate to 1.0 for no more than one
# hour — the sink fills quickly. Sampled logs are written to the store below.

replica DSN, yadup-hahig: mongodb://gilys_svc:Mx@db-5f8f.norvasoft.internal:5432/eliion

Handover for the Lattixo validator plugin system: the registry loads plugins at startup from the manifest, and each validator declares its schema version. Temple finished the conflict-resolution logic; what remains is deprecation warnings for v1 plugins. Tests are in the harness repo under validators/. Ranvi agreed to review next week. The design notes and open questions are documented here.

wiki page, tadug-yagap: https://jira.qorvelsys.internal/pages/browse/display/projects/5e6c

**Q: How do I access the Brindlewood partner SFTP drop?**

New hires at Fennimore Logistics should first request the drop role from their team lead, then verify the host fingerprint against the onboarding wiki before connecting. Files from Brindlewood arrive nightly and must not be renamed. If the service account is ever locked out, recovery requires the passphrase held by the integrations team, shown below.

recovery phrase for yajop-tagef: quenael-zoriel-aldael-quenax-druion

14:22 — Rolled out zstd compression for the Pikestack telemetry payloads. Ingest CPU dropped nicely, but the legacy collectors in the Norbery fleet can't decompress and started dropping frames silently (oops, no error metric there). Reverted to gzip for those shards at 14:41; full fix is a collector bump. The reverting build carries the token below.

build token for tajeg-bajep: htk14_409ba9df6b8acb